Rizza v. Rizza, No. Fa 90-0439389s (Apr. 29, 1994)
Opinion of the Court
The defendant's employment was terminated by Corbin and Russwin and defendant is presently employed by Hawley Industrial earning a net weekly wage of $223.00. The plaintiff continues to receive $183.00 disability payment per week.
The defendant has an increase in cash assets of about $31,000.00 which is the balance of $46,000.00 paid to her the plaintiff for 1/2 interest of property at 8 Garden Street Plainville, Connecticut.
The decrease in the defendant's earnings is considered by the court to be substantial.
Therefore, the court modifies the alimony payment of $100.00 per week to $85.00 per week.
